Double Chuck Power Head
Overview
The double chuck power head is a critical component in modern machining setups, designed to hold and rotate two workpieces simultaneously. It is widely used in CNC machines, lathes, and drilling equipment to enhance productivity by reducing the need for frequent workpiece changes. Its robust design ensures high precision and durability, making it a preferred choice for industrial applications. The double chuck system allows for seamless transitions between workpieces, significantly cutting down on machining time. This feature is particularly beneficial in high-volume production environments where efficiency and precision are paramount. Manufacturers often customize these power heads to meet specific operational requirements, ensuring compatibility with various machining tools.
Structure and Working Principle
The double chuck power head consists of two independently operated chucks mounted on a single spindle. Each chuck can be engaged or disengaged as needed, allowing for continuous machining operations without interruption. The spindle is driven by a high-torque motor, ensuring smooth and precise rotation even under heavy loads. The working principle involves the simultaneous or alternating use of the two chucks. While one chuck holds a workpiece for machining, the other can be loaded or unloaded, ensuring minimal downtime. This setup is ideal for applications requiring high throughput and consistent quality, such as automotive part manufacturing or aerospace component machining.
Key Features
One of the standout features of the double chuck power head is its ability to handle two workpieces at once, doubling productivity in many cases. The chucks are designed for quick clamping and release, facilitated by hydraulic or pneumatic systems for ease of operation. High rotational accuracy is maintained through precision bearings and balanced spindle designs. Another key feature is its adaptability. Many models come with interchangeable chucks, allowing for compatibility with various workpiece sizes and shapes. The robust construction ensures long service life, even in demanding industrial environments. Additionally, some advanced models include automated controls for seamless integration into CNC systems.
Application Areas
Double chuck power heads are extensively used in industries that require high-efficiency machining. The automotive sector employs them for producing engine components, transmission parts, and other precision-machined items. In aerospace, they are used for machining turbine blades, landing gear components, and other critical parts. The manufacturing of medical devices also benefits from these power heads, particularly in the production of surgical instruments and implants. Other applications include general metalworking, where the ability to handle multiple workpieces simultaneously translates to cost savings and faster turnaround times.
Maintenance and Precautions
Regular maintenance is essential to keep a double chuck power head operating at peak efficiency. This includes periodic lubrication of moving parts, inspection of chuck jaws for wear, and alignment checks to ensure precision. Any signs of vibration or irregular noise should be addressed immediately to prevent further damage. Operators should avoid overloading the chucks beyond their rated capacity, as this can lead to premature wear or failure. It is also important to use the correct chuck keys and follow manufacturer guidelines for clamping force. Proper training for personnel is recommended to maximize the lifespan and performance of the equipment.
B2B Procurement Guide
When procuring a double chuck power head, consider factors such as chuck size, rotational speed, and compatibility with existing machinery. It’s advisable to source from reputable manufacturers who offer customization options to meet specific operational needs. Requesting samples or demos can help verify performance before making a bulk purchase. Price is often influenced by material quality, precision levels, and additional features like automation capabilities. For reference, standard models typically range from $500 to $2000, while high-end versions may cost more. Always compare warranties and after-sales support services to ensure long-term reliability and minimal downtime.
